Transaction 1d279ff21c9e8a56d690b22112a68aa7c3e607bffe85050d83baa4ea24c82623

70 Input
1 Outputs
  • 1d279ff21c9e8a56d690b22112a68aa7c3e607bffe85050d83baa4ea24c82623:0
  • value  1564912
    address  3LrLWTSdd69oZVVQ6dtWaAAaBLn7N3rRjz